The latest update to the RPG Oceanhorn 2: Knights of the Lost Realm adds two new sidequests. Plus, the latest version makes the on-screen character faster and more agile, and improves the audio.

The new update for the multi-platform game takes it to version 4.0. It’s code named Secrets of Gaia.

Oceanhorn 2 is the best RPG on Apple Arcade

Oceanhorn 2 from Cornfox & Brothers is a standout role-playing game available through the Apple Arcade gaming service. Players take on the role of a young knight as he explores the sprawling world of Gaia and challenges the Warlock Mesmeroth and his formidable Dark Army.

It launched in 2019, but multiple updates have been released since then. The latest adds the sidequests The Shadow of Genco Corporation and The Sailor’s Widow.

The mechanics of the game has been improved as well. “We’ve improved responsiveness across the board: Hero is now faster and more agile, combat has been polished to give you better feedback, and a new lock-on system is now available using both controller and keyboard,” promises Cornfox in a blog post.

In addition, Oceanhorn 2‘s on-screen radar makes it easier to find the main quest and sidequests, without confusing the two.

As noted, Cornfox also improved the sound effects. And the game now offers enhanced image quality when played on a Mac with a Mac M1 Max or M1 Ultra processor.

The fourth version of Oceanhorn 2: Knights of the Lost Realm is available now in the Apple Arcade section of the App Store. It supports iPhone and iPad touchscreens as well as external game controllers.
